SCOPE OF ROLE:

As a Leave Administrator, your primary responsibility is to handle the day-to-day various employee leave programs, encompassing medical leave, family and medical leave (FMLA), disability leave, and other authorized absences. Your role involves serving as the main contact person for employees seeking leave, assisting them throughout the application process, ensuring adherence to pertinent laws and company regulations, and meticulously maintaining records.

The Leave administrator’s role encompasses a range of responsibilities focused on assisting managing employee leaves of absence within the organization.


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

Leave Administrator

  • Responsible to responding to general leave inquiries.
  • Initiate medical leave, including calling employees, assessing information regarding leave to create an appropriate leave case.
  • Explain basic medical leave information and what to expect during leave.
  • Populate timesheets for employees out on medical leave
  • Process form and send to carrier
  • Handle Unassigned and Assigned Zendesk tickets
  • Answer inquiries and questions related to basic information related to medical leaves within a time matter
  • Provide/explain medical leave protocol/process to employees
  • Learned more about job protection and how it varies from division to division
  • Assist managing all leave types including COVID, Military, Paid Family Leave, FMLA, ADA, STD.
  • Maintains complete and accurate records of leave.
  • Preserves confidentiality of employee medical documentation and files.
  • Leave payment from carrier reconciliations.
  • Compile leave reports as needed.  
  • Provide back-up coverage to leave team members
  • Maintains knowledge of all applicable leave and accommodation laws including the FMLA, ADA, and state and local laws.
  • Assist with special projects and other activities
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.

 

 

 

 

Customer Service

 

  • Serve as the main point of contact for employees regarding leave inquiries and assistance.
  • Provide clear guidance and support throughout the leave process, ensuring employees feel supported and informed.
  • Maintain open communication channels, respond promptly to inquiries, and offer personalized assistance to address employee needs

 

Record Keeping

  • Assist with managing records and correspondence regarding all leaves.

    What We Do

    Services for the UnderServed (S:US) is a New York nonprofit human-services organization serving people with disabilities, people in poverty, and people facing homelessness. It creates pathways to rich and productive lives through housing, employment, skills-building, treatment, rehabilitation and recovery services. S:US works with tens of thousands of individuals and their families across New York City and Long Island each year.
